Manila, Philippines – Some parts of Visayas and Luzon is anticipated to experience heavy downpour resulting to flooding on Friday.
The continuous heavy rains as per forecast of PAGASA has prompted other local government units to suspend classes and work for August 3.
RELATED: #WalangPasok: August 22, 2018 is Eid’l (Eidul) Adha, a regular holiday
The following areas have announced class suspensions on August 3, 2018:
All Levels, Public and Private
- Bacolod City, Negros Occidental
- Atimonan, Quezon
- Sibalom, Antique
- Libertad, Antique
- San Jose de Buenavista, Antique
- Valderrama, Antique
- Quezon City
Select areas have also announced work suspensions:
- Bacolod City, Negros Occidental – work in local government offices.
Cabuyao, Laguna has also declared class and work suspensions to celebrate its 6th cityhood anniversary.
